What are Dreams?

 Dreams are experiences of imaginary


images,sounds,voices,words,
thoughts or sensations during sleep.
They usually seem real while your dream is taking
place.
When you wake up,
you either don’t remember it,
or you realize it never happened.
Why do we dream?

 Scientists are still trying to find out why we


dream. There are many theories, but none
have actually been scientifically proven.
 There are two main theories as to why we
dream, The Physiological theory and the
Psychological Theory.

The Sleep Cycle

 The sleep cycle comprises of four stages and lasts for about 90-120 minutes.
 Stage 1 :
 From 5 to 10 minutes, the body and muscles start to relax.
 Stage 2:
 Your brain activity , heart rate and breathing start to slow down. You’re
beginning to reach a state of total relaxation.
 Stage 3:
 You get deeper into sleep.
 Stage 4:
 Stage of sleep when you dream. It is also referred to as “active sleep” or REM
Sleep(Rapid eye movement)

Day Dreams

 Day dreaming occurs when you are


half awake, and it is the imagining or
remembering of images or
experiences in the past or future.
Lucid Dreams

 Lucid dreams occur when you


realize you are dreaming. The
dreamer can reassure him/herself
that it is only a dream and that he
or she will soon awaken.
Nightmares

 A nightmare is a disturbing dream that


causes you to wake up feeling anxious
and frightened.
 Nightmares may also occur because you
have ignored or refused to accept a
particular life situation.
Recurring Dreams

 Recurring dreams repeat


themselves with little
variation in story or theme.
Theses dreams may be
positive, but most often they
are nightmarish in content.
